
A Fulton County man was arrested Thursday, after a two-hour standoff with police at his home near Delong. Indiana State, Fulton County, Kewanna, and Rochester police were called to a home in the 9400 block of West County Road 525 North at around 12:25 p.m., after getting a report of a suicidal man threatening to harm his neighbors.
Officers say Jacob Howard, 32, had barricaded himself in the home with his 14-year-old daughter. Indiana State Police hostage negotiators reportedly tried to get Howard to release the girl and leave the home, but they say he refused to comply.
Finally, at around 2:35 p.m., officers from the Indiana State Police SWAT team reportedly went inside and took Howard into custody. Officers say Howard was wearing a homemade bullet-resistant vest at the time, and they later found a shotgun and ammunition in his home.
State Police say Howard faces charges of intimidation, resisting law enforcement, and unlawful use of body armor.
